Condition: The Modernist Garden in France First Edition.268pp. Profusely illustrated,The modernist garden, which flourished in Frances between the 1910s and 1930s, vividly mirrored the geometric and cubist aesthetics familiar to the decorative and fine arts of the period. Created by Architects and artists, these gardens were often conceived as tableaux in which plants played a role only as pigment or texture.
